Thank you all, so far, for your suggestions. As I may, or may not have stated before, we do use Norton Antivirus Corporate Edition (7.60) here. I am aware of performance issues with Norton Antivirus, but I don't believe this is the issue, because it is running on both our test (the one with filePro 4.8) and production (with filePro 5.0), and the speed difference is night and day. Both machines, hardware wise, are almost identical HP servers. I will check the other start-up programs that "watch" everything we do, and see if there might be something there.
